TERMINAL PLATE VIDEO SPLITTER FOR C-ARM, CIOS FUSION by Siemens Medical Solutions

Product Overview
Key highlights
The TERMINAL PLATE VIDEO SPLITTER FOR C-ARM, CIOS FUSION by Siemens Medical Solutions is designed to enhance imaging capabilities in surgical environments. It facilitates the simultaneous display of video feeds, improving workflow and collaboration among medical staff during procedures. Video Splitter, Terminal plate

Technical Specifications
| Parameter | Value |
|---|---|
| Product ID | O18860-10860873 |
| Brand | Siemens Medical Solutions |
| Part Number | 10860873 |
| Type | Video Splitter |
| Functionality | Terminal Plate |
